Things to Do in Tel Aviv

Tel Aviv-Yafo is a beach destination and a hub of culture, and activities. Cultural experiences in Tel Aviv, range from the Habima National Theater, Suzanne Dellal Center, and the Opera House, plus venues presenting live Middle Eastern music, and ethnic dance. The city’s museums include the Tel Aviv Museum of Art, ANU Museum of the Jewish People, and the Rubin Museum, among others. You’ll find excellent independent art galleries throughout the city but particularly on Ben Yehuda Street, and Gordon Street.

Tel Aviv has a blend of old and new structures, including over 400 Bauhaus buildings. Historic Jaffa has narrow stone lanes, that lead down to one of the oldest ports in the world. Activities in Tel Aviv include a bike-share system, climbing walls, outdoor activities in Yarkon Park, and sports centers. On the beachfront, you can enjoy watersports and ball games on the sand. Take a tour of Tel Aviv’s graffiti, a cycle tour, or a culinary tour to try the local cuisine.

Don’t miss Tel Aviv’s markets, especially Carmel Market, and the Jaffa flea market. Tel Aviv’s religious landmarks include the Great Synagogue, St. Peter’s Church in Jaffa, and the Great Mahmoudiya Mosque. Tel Aviv is the party capital of the Middle East, with dynamic nightclubs, bars, a vibrant LGBTQ scene, and a cafe culture to satisfy any caffeine-lover.
